A Novel Method for Measuring, Visualizing, and Monitoring E-Collaboration
With its roots in the 1960s, e-collaboration has dramatically evolved and expanded over the past decades and became a globally adopted practice of teamwork. On the other hand, despite the development of e-collaboration technologies, the lack of true collaboration remains one of the main reasons for teamwork failures. However, traditional approaches to improving collaboration due to time-consuming, complicated, and expensive procedures do not meet the modern setup's requirements. This paper presents a new fast, simple, and low-cost method to improve e-collaboration through active engagement measures by analyzing data logs. The authors designed and ran a feedback system to mirror the participants' engagement during a collaborative engineering design course. The results of two case studies, including nine teams, suggest meaningful positive impacts of the method. The presented approach is applicable in upgrading e-collaboration platforms and further investigation on improving web-based collaborative learning and teamwork through monitoring dashboards and feedback systems.
